About

A fast, rules‑based trader that flips between cash, long/short semiconductors, tech, and Treasuries. It uses simple signals: RSI (a 0–100 heat gauge), volatility spikes, bonds‑vs‑Nasdaq strength, and an inflation trend check to decide what to hold.
NutHow it works
Daily, it: 1) If fear jumps (a volatility fund’s RSI—a 0–100 “speedometer” of recent moves—is hot), park in cash (SHV). 2) If bonds look stronger than the Nasdaq (via RSI), take a cautious path; else, a bolder one. 3) Use semiconductor RSI to time turns: very hot → short semis (SOXS); very cold → long semis (SOXL); mid‑range → hold tech (XLK/TECL) and sometimes bet against long Treasuries (TMV) if inflation (RINF) trends up; otherwise use a defensive mix (PSQ/TLT/SHV).
